What Does a Motorcycle Insurance Agent in Columbus Cost?

Motorcycle insurance costs in Ohio typically range from 300 to 1,200 dollars per year depending on factors like your age riding experience bike model and coverage limits. For example a basic liability policy for a standard cruiser may cost around 400 dollars annually while full coverage for a sport bike could exceed 800 dollars. Rates also vary by location within Columbus. This is general information and not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the minimum motorcycle insurance requirements in Ohio?
Ohio law requires motorcycle owners to have liability insurance with at least 25,000 dollars per person for bodily injury 50,000 dollars per accident for bodily injury and 25,000 dollars for property damage. This coverage pays for damages you cause to others in an accident.
Do I need uninsured motorist coverage for my motorcycle in Ohio?
Ohio law requires insurance companies to offer uninsured and underinsured motorist coverage but you can reject it in writing. An agent can explain the benefits of this coverage which protects you if a driver without insurance hits you.
